c# - PM 给我 ERROR : Type is not resolved for member. .on any migration command

标签 c# asp.net-mvc entity-framework-6

我运行的是从互联网上下载的应用程序。如果我在 PM 控制台中使用迁移,我会收到此错误。
我花了很多时间寻找解决方案。

我找到了 Microsoft 的常见错误引用。

http://msdn.microsoft.com/cs-cz/data/jj618307.aspx

它说

错误: 成员“System.Data.Entity.Migrations.Design.ToolingFacade+UpdateRunner,EntityFramework, Version=5.0.0.0, Culture=neutral, PublicKeyToken=b77a5c561934e089”的类型未解析。

注意:此错误可能是由于指定的启动目录不正确造成的。这必须是 migrate.exe 的位置

最佳答案

解决办法:检查你的应用(目录)路径,如果不包含&,因为它是保留的,会抛出这个错误。
我将我的应用程序复制到另一个路径并且它工作正常。
这篇文章可能可以帮助有同样问题的人并节省时间。

关于c# - PM 给我 ERROR : Type is not resolved for member. .on any migration command,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/20821782/

相关文章:

c# - 更新面板内的中继器 - ItemComand 代码问题 - 在代码隐藏中使用 ScriptManager 调用 javascript 函数

c# - 如何遍历所有 XElement 属性并获取它们的值

asp.net-mvc - 多个用户创建用户时修改了 automapper 错误集合

asp.net-mvc - Azure 网站不处理到 '.asp' 文件扩展名的路由

c# - 为什么我不能将其转换为 double?

c# - 使用 Entity Framework 保存 AutoMapper 映射的实体集合

c# - 为什么在运行 Entity Framework 迁移后我只有一张表?

c# - CUD : What is the purpose of the two SELECT statements in a scaffolded Insert stored procedure? 的存储过程

c# - Blazor 问题 "getting started"

c# - 横向打印图像?